Why ductless works
Older Las Vegas homes often have terrible or no ductwork. Century homes were built for cast-iron radiators or wood stoves — retrofitting central AC through the walls means opening ceilings and running new ducts, which is intrusive and expensive.
Ductless mini-splits skip the ductwork entirely. Each indoor unit is fed by a small refrigerant line and a control cable, punched through the exterior wall to the outdoor condenser. Install is 4-6 hours per zone, no drywall damage, and the units run whisper-quiet.
For homes with room additions, second-floor bedrooms that never heat evenly, garages that need conditioning, or basement suites — ductless is almost always the smarter answer than extending the central system. Multi-zone setups let you run one condenser powering 3-8 indoor heads for whole-home coverage. Related in Las Vegas: AC installation and AC repair.
Install day
Room-by-room heat load walk-through. Indoor head placement selected for airflow, aesthetics and pipe routing. Outdoor unit location scoped for condensate drain and refrigerant line length.
Line-item quote covers indoor heads, outdoor condenser, refrigerant line sets, control wiring, wall bracket, condensate line and local safety authority refrigerant inspection.
Indoor head mounted, exterior wall drilled for line set, outdoor unit set on bracket or pad, refrigerant lines run and vacuum-purged, R-410A or R-454B charged.
System tested in cooling and heating modes. Remote control programmed. Filter access shown. Warranty registered with manufacturer for the 12-year parts coverage.
Cold-climate performance
Cold-climate ductless models (Mitsubishi Hyper-Heat, Daikin Aurora, Fujitsu Halcyon XLTH) maintain 100% heating capacity at -15°C and 75-80% at -25°C. For Las Vegas, that covers 95%+ of winter days without any backup heat.
